Sini Mantı, or Tray Mantı, is a visually stunning and delicious variation of the classic Turkish dumpling dish. Instead of being boiled, these small, meat-filled dumplings are arranged snugly in a circular tray ('sini') and baked until they are golden brown and crispy. After baking, they are typically doused in a savory tomato-butter sauce and returned to the oven briefly to absorb the flavors, creating a delightful contrast between the crunchy top and soft bottom. Served with a generous dollop of garlic yogurt, Sini Mantı is a celebratory dish, often made for family gatherings, offering a different textural experience compared to the traditional boiled version.
